Crawlspace fo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ues beneath a building’s floor to ensure structural stability and prevent further damage. Professionals typically begin with a thorough inspection to identify problems such as sagging or uneven floors, moisture intrusion, mold growth, or pest infestations. Repair methods may include installing support piers, replacing damaged beams, sealing vents, or applying moisture barriers. These measures aim to stabilize the foundation, improve indoor air quality, and protect the property from potential structural failures.
Many common problems faced by properties requiring crawlspace repairs are related to moisture and soil conditions. Excess moisture can lead to wood rot, mold development, and pest infestations, which compromise the integrity of the foundation. Additionally, shifting or settling soil can cause uneven floors and structural imbalances. Addressing these issues through proper repair techniques not only helps preserve the property's stability but also reduces the risk of costly future repairs. Crawlspace foundation repair services are often utilized in residential homes, especially older houses with accessible crawlspaces beneath the living areas. They are also relevant for some commercial properties that have raised or pier-and-beam foundations. Typically, properties in areas with high humidity, expansive clay soils, or frequent moisture exposure benefit from these services. Proper repair and reinforcement of the crawlspace can improve energy efficiency, prevent pest problems, and maintain the overall safety of the building structure.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ost range for crawlspace foundation repair services varies between $1,500 and $5,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, minor repairs may cost closer to $1,500, while extensive foundation stabilization can reach higher amounts.
Repair Types - Costs differ based on the repair type, such as pier and beam stabilization or concrete underpinning, which can range from $2,000 to $6,000. The specific needs of the crawlspace influence the overall expense.
Material and Labor - Material costs for foundation repairs generally account for $500 to $2,500, with labor making up the remaining expenses. The price varies depending on local rates and the complexity of the repair project.
Additional Factors - Factors like access difficulty, soil conditions, and the size of the area can influence costs, which typically range from $1,500 to $6,000. Contact local service providers for tailored estimates based on specific con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of a crawlspace foundation issue? Common indicators include uneven flooring, persistent mold or musty odors, visible cracks in walls or floors, and increased pest activity in the home.
How do professionals repair crawlspace foundation problems? Local service providers typically assess the extent of damage, then use methods such as piering, underpinning, or sealing to stabilize and restore the foundation.
Can crawlspace foundation repair prevent future problems? Proper repairs can help address current issues and reduce the likelihood of future damage caused by shifting soil, moisture, or settling.
